Benefits

Reasons to choose NVIDIA Quadro 2000

  • Newer video card, release date difference 1 year(s) 8 month(s)
  • MHz vs 550 MHz

  • 14% faster texturing speed: 20 GTexel / s vs 17. 6 GTexel / s
  • 3x more shader processor(s): 192 vs 64
  • 2.7 times better floating point performance: 480.0 gflops vs 176 gflops
  • Newer manufacturing process for the graphics card to make it more powerful but with lower power consumption: 40 nm vs 65 nm
  • Maximum size about 33% more memory: 1 GB vs 768 MB
  • 63% more memory frequency: 2600 MHz vs 1600 MHz
  • 2.3 times more performance in PassMark — G3D Mark benchmark: 944 vs 403
  • PassMark — G2D Mark 4.1x better performance: 300 vs 74
Release Date 24 December 2010 vs 30 March 2009
Core frequency 625 MHz vs 550 MHz
Texturing speed 20 GTexel/s vs 17.6 GTexel/s
Number of shaders 192 vs 64
Floating point performance 480. 0 gflops vs 176 gflops
Process 40 nm vs 65 nm
Maximum memory size 1 GB vs 768 MB
Memory frequency 2600 MHz vs 1600 MHz
PassMark — G3D Mark 944 vs 403
PassMark — G2D Mark 300 vs 74

Reasons to choose NVIDIA Quadro FX 1800

  • About 5% less power consumption: 59 Watt vs 62 Watt
  • About 9% more performance in GFXBench 4.0 — T-Rex (Frames9) benchmark: 9019 2917 Performance in GFXBench 4.0 benchmark — T-Rex (Fps) about 9% higher: 2917 vs 2668
Power consumption (TDP) 59 Watt vs 62 Watt
GFXBench 4. 0 — T-Rex (Frames) 2917 vs 2668
GFXBench 4.0 — T-Rex (Fps) 2917 vs 2668

Feature comparison

NVIDIA Quadro 2000 NVIDIA Quadro FX 1800
Architecture Fermi Tesla
Codename GF106 G94
Production date 24 December 2010 March 30, 2009
Price at first issue date $599 $489
Place in the ranking 1213 1317
Price now $87. 99 $186.29
Type Workstation Workstation
Price/performance ratio (0-100) 17.65 4.05
Core frequency 625MHz 550MHz
Floating point performance 480.0 gflops 176 gflops
Process 40 nm 65nm
Number of shaders 192 64
Texturing speed 20 GTexel/s 17. 6 GTexel/s
Power consumption (TDP) 62 Watt 59 Watt
Number of transistors 1,170 million 505 million
Video connectors No outputs 1x DVI, 2x DisplayPort
Interface PCIe 2.0 x16 PCIe 2.0 x16
Length 178mm 198mm
Additional power connectors None None
DirectX 12. 0 (11_0) 10.0
OpenGL 4.6 3.3
Maximum memory size 1GB 768MB
Memory bandwidth 41.6 GB/s 38.4 GB/s
Memory bus width 128 Bit 192 Bit
Memory frequency 2600MHz 1600MHz
Memory type GDDR5 GDDR3
